Virginia Governor Unveils Data Center Policies

2 hours ago 0

Virginia Governor Abigail Spanberger has introduced measures to regulate the rapid expansion of data centers. Announced on Friday, the policies seek to manage resource usage by these facilities and promote transparency. However, the policies do not include the moratorium that some within her party desired.

The framework is designed to hold data centers accountable for their resource consumption. It requires future centers to compensate for excessive use, aiming to prevent undue secrecy in operations. Though foundational elements are in place, many specifics of the policy remain undeveloped.

This initiative addresses concerns about the unchecked growth of data centers in Virginia.
